The National Weather Service has issued a Winter Storm Watch in effect from late Friday night through Sunday afternoon.
Heavy snow is possible with total snow accumulations between 3 and 7 inches possible across portions of central, east central, north central, and west central Indiana.
There remains uncertainty as to snow totals, especially across the I-70 corridor where temperatures will hover
near freezing.
